Rear Gear Ratio ?

I have a 2007 with 3.73 rear gears. If I go from 265/70/17 tires to 285/70/17 tires will it raise my ratio or lower it. I am reading on here that it will take the ratio down to around 3.55 but this online calculator says it will go to 3.85. I used a tire Diameter of 31.7 for old tires and 32.7 for new tires. Any info would be great. Want to buy new tires this week. Pete
